首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

linux下mysql错误日志路径

基础概念

MySQL错误日志记录了MySQL服务器启动、运行过程中遇到的错误信息。这些日志对于诊断和解决MySQL服务器问题非常有用。

路径

在Linux系统下,MySQL错误日志的默认路径通常位于MySQL的数据目录下,文件名通常是hostname.errhostname.err.old。具体的路径可以通过以下方式查看:

代码语言:txt
复制
SHOW VARIABLES LIKE 'log_error';

优势

  1. 故障诊断:错误日志提供了详细的错误信息,有助于快速定位和解决MySQL服务器的问题。
  2. 性能监控:通过分析错误日志,可以发现潜在的性能瓶颈和配置问题。
  3. 安全审计:错误日志可以记录一些安全相关的事件,如登录失败等。

类型

  1. 标准错误日志:记录MySQL服务器的启动、运行和关闭过程中的错误信息。
  2. 慢查询日志:记录执行时间超过设定阈值的SQL语句。
  3. 通用查询日志:记录所有SQL语句的执行情况。

应用场景

  • 服务器维护:定期检查错误日志,及时发现并解决潜在问题。
  • 性能优化:通过慢查询日志分析SQL执行情况,优化数据库性能。
  • 安全审计:通过错误日志监控和审计数据库的安全事件。

常见问题及解决方法

问题:找不到MySQL错误日志文件

原因

  • MySQL服务器未正确启动。
  • 错误日志路径配置不正确。
  • 数据目录权限问题。

解决方法

  1. 检查MySQL服务器是否正常启动:
  2. 检查MySQL服务器是否正常启动:
  3. 查看MySQL配置文件my.cnfmy.ini中的log_error配置项,确保路径正确:
  4. 查看MySQL配置文件my.cnfmy.ini中的log_error配置项,确保路径正确:
  5. 检查数据目录权限:
  6. 检查数据目录权限:

问题:错误日志文件过大

原因

  • 日志文件未定期清理。
  • 错误日志级别设置过低,记录了大量无关信息。

解决方法

  1. 定期清理错误日志文件:
  2. 定期清理错误日志文件:
  3. 调整错误日志级别:
  4. 调整错误日志级别:

参考链接

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

领券